Theme Park Expansion Opens Spring 2014

When “The Wizarding World of Harry Potter” theme park was opened to the public at Universal Orlando Resort in 2010, we were given small glimpses of the Hogwarts Express—the locomotive but not the rest of the rail cars—and Diagon Alley. (Ollivanders, the wand shop, was placed in Hogsmeade when the theme park was opened, despite it really belonging in Diagon Alley.)

Starting in the spring of 2014, a new expansion will allow Harry Potter fans to visit Diagon Alley in its entirety and ride the Hogwarts Express from Diagon Alley to Hogsmeade. Will the Hogwarts Express leave from Platform 9 3/4 like it’s supposed to?

It’s hard to know whether Universal will simply place the gate for the Hogwarts Express within Diagon Alley or whether they will make a somewhat separate location that looks more like King’s Cross Station, so that the journey on the Hogwarts Express feels more legitimately canon. I am hoping for the latter of the two options. If they’re going to do it, do it right!

We do know, however, that since the train ride from the Universal Studios theme park (where the expansion is currently being built) to Islands of Adventure (where the original theme park is currently located) does not naturally feature Scottish scenery, the windows will have screens with scenery videos built in, so that it really looks like we are traveling through the Scottish countryside to Hogwarts.

Will Ollivanders remain as a branch in Hogsmeade or will it be moved to Diagon Alley?

More than likely, a new, perhaps larger Ollivanders shop will be built within Diagon Alley (where it belongs), but the Ollivanders shop that already exists within Hogsmeade will stay. I remember, when I attended the “Open at the Close” event during LeakyCon 2011, when only LeakyCon attendees were allowed into the park after regular business hours were over, even then there was quite the line to get into Ollivanders.

In order to make the experience special for each child person, only one child person is allowed in at a time, which understandably creates a rather long line outside to get in. To allow for more children people to visit Ollivanders in a shorter time, my guess is that Univeral will leave both shops open, despite the break away from canon.
